Community honors Salem Carpenter with cross after deadly crash

GROVETOWN, Ga. (WRDW/WAGT) – A cross was created and placed to honor the life of 14-year-old Salem Carpenter, who died after being struck by a car.

Carpenter had gone missing before he was hit by a car Monday morning. The driver is not facing charges.

Carpenter was also reported missing in Lincoln County in May, but was found two days later.

The cross is located at Canterberry Farms Public Park in Grovetown…
